        <description descriptionType="Abstract">This dataset is provided to replicate the results from the paper titled "A Classifier-Deduced Signal Extraction Approach for Time Difference Estimation in Acoustic Sensor Network." The data consists of multiple parts, each packaged into a separate zip-file. To use the data, you will need to download all parts and recombine them into a single archive. The file README.yaml desribes the structure. The final .zip file is limited to 36 GB, while the unzipped directory requires 136.7 GB of storage space.  In Ubuntu, you can reassemble the parts using the Terminal: user@computer$ cat cdse_data_part_* > cdse_data.zip</description>
